How It Works

1

Whenever you write something in Google Docs, the platform records your keystrokes in small batches and saves them for the lifetime of the document. This allows Heat Signature to work retroactively on something you’ve already written.

2

When you submit a document, the Chrome extension (on your local machine) retrieves that data and scrubs the letters before sending it anonymously to the Heat Signature servers.

3

Our model uses a combination of simple heuristics (was the text pasted all at once?) and advanced machine learning (does it appear to be retyped from elsewhere?) and returns an evaluation of whether the document was written by a person from scratch.

4

The extension generates a private report with the results and a public URL.

5

If someone else wants to verify that your text is original, they can paste it into this URL to see if it matches the cryptographic fingerprints on Heat Signature’s servers.
